Albert Victor (Tom) COX

COX, Albert Victor

Service Numbers: 2008, 2008A
Enlisted: Not yet discovered
Last Rank: Trooper
Last Unit: 4 Battalion Imperial Camel Corps
Born: Adelaide, South Australia, 28 March 1896
Home Town: Adelaide, South Australia
Schooling: Not yet discovered
Occupation: employed by F. & H. Hale, North Adelaide
Died: Killed in Action, Palestine, 4 December 1917, aged 21 years
Cemetery: Ramleh War Cemetery, Israel
Ramleh War Cemetery, Ramla, Israel
Memorials: Adelaide National War Memorial, Australian War Memorial Roll of Honour
